But this doesn't necessarily mean that online brokers do not charge any fees. They charge prices of varying rates for a variety of services to make money. There are mainly 3 different types of fees for this purpose.
The first kind of fees to look out for are trading charges. When you make an actual trade, like buying a stock or an ETF, you're billed trading charges. In these cases, you're spending a spread, financing speed, or even a commission. The kinds of trading fees and the prices vary from broker to broker.
Commissions can be fixed or determined by the traded volume. On the flip side, a spread refers to the gap between the buying and selling price. Financing or overnight rates are people who are charged when you maintain a leveraged position for more than daily.
Apart from trading charges, online agents also bill non-trading fees. These are dependent on the activities you undertake in your account. They're charged for operations like depositing money, not investing for long periods, or withdrawals.
